What is the "Epithelium" |
Thin layer of tissue that essentially covers all free surfaces of the body. It acts as a barrier between the tissue underneath and the environment above. |
|
What are the three purposes of epithelial tissue? |
1. Provide protection to tissue underneath it 2. Control nutrient flow to underlying tissue 3. Aid in sensory communication to the nervous system |
|
What are the two structural classifications of epithelial cells |
1. Simple Epithelium- one layer of cells 2. Stratified Epithelium- multiple layers of cells |
|
What are the three cell type classifications for epithelial tissue? |
1. Cuboidal, square in shape 2. Squamous, long and flat 3. Columnar, tall and skinny |
|
What is transition epithelial tissue? |
A type of epithelial tissue that resembles stratified cuboidal, but exists in areas like the bladder and can change dramatically in shape with stretching and relaxation |
